We do all our designs in ART (Bernina) Format first and then use the available options within the software to save additionally as HUS, PES, XXX, SEW and PCS. However, we have no means of checking that these formarts "work" on the respective machines, and I believe that not all formats have the full "capacity" of the ART. I've, f.e., realized that some formarts (-and I think SWE is one of them-) only allow a limited number of stitches and then split the designs up. I guess, because the machine can't take more stitches ? Not much to be done here... Some goes, if the machines can't take "larger hoops".
